Improv Alive- Red Limo Only 1. Far Behind 2. Elderly Woman Behind The Counter In A Small Town 3. Walking The Cow 4. I Am Mine 5. Wishlist 6. Indifference w/ Kelly Slater 7. Wildflowers 8. Immortality 9. Just Breathe w/ Red Limo 10. Help 11. Corduroy w/Red Limo 12. Happy Birthday to Rani 13. Can’t Keep w/Red Limo 14. Black w/ Glen Hansard, Red Limo 15. Lukin w/Red Limo 16. Porch w/Red Limo --- Jeremy-Red Limo only 17. Isn’t It A Pity w/Red Limo 18. Better Man/(What’s So Funny ‘Bout) Peace, Love and Understanding/Save It For Later w/Red Limo 19. Song Of Good Hope w/ Glen Hansard, Red Limo 20. Society w/Glen Hansard, Red Limo 21. Hard Sun w/Glen Hansard, Red Limo, Kelly Slater and guests 22. Rockin’ In The Free World w/ Brendan Canty, Red Limo, Glen Hansard and guests
